Transaction

1a5fe8d43938a5ef57ce2e1c4e56f3dc2d8a22208d59e3390003b34c1fe1c720

Summary

In Block146221
TimeTue, 18 Apr 2023 09:11:00 UTC
Total Input571.46419271 Nebula
Total Output626.46419271 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
814203 Confirmations626.46419271 Nebula
Raw Transaction